switchboard \switch"board`\ n.
1. an elctrical apparatus consisting predominantly of a panel
on which are switches or other means of completing
electrical circuits; -- used especially for the devices
used in telephone exchanges. See sense 2.
[PJC]

2. (Telephone) An apparatus containing switches by means of
which a connection may be made from an incoming telephone
line to any one of numerous outgoing lines. The switches
may be either mechanical or electronic, and the switching
action may be automatic, controlled by signals in the
incoming call, or manual, controlled by a switchboard
operator. In older style manual switchboards, the circuits
were connected by the use of patchcords, inserted into
plugs.

Syn: patchboard, plugboard, telephone exchange.

    The purpose of a housekeeping pad is usually structural, as opposed to an NEC requirement It helps distribute point loads from equipment with a localized footprint into a global load distributed over every square inch beneath the equipment
